Abstract

In a peel test the plastic work has to be separated from the total work of fracture to obtain the cohesive energy. The root rotation determines the plastic work in a peel test and needs to be estimated accurately if the peel test is to be analysed successfully. Approximate solutions for the root rotation factor, based on the engineers’ theory of bending, are compared with finite element results to establish a reliable simple method of the estimation of the root rotation factor.
